7+ Best Cost Per Minute Calculators (2024)


7+ Best Cost Per Minute Calculators (2024)

A tool designed to compute the expense associated with a service or activity on a per-minute basis, this type of utility often involves inputting variables such as total cost and duration to derive the desired metric. For example, determining the expense of a phone call lasting 15 minutes at a total cost of $3.00 would yield a result of $0.20 per minute.

Understanding expenses at such a granular level facilitates informed decision-making, especially in business contexts involving telecommunications, equipment rentals, or any time-sensitive service. 5+ Best Dollar Cost Averaging Calculators (2024)


5+ Best Dollar Cost Averaging Calculators (2024)

A tool designed for automating and simplifying investment calculations, particularly those involving regular, fixed-dollar investments over time, helps investors determine the average cost per share of an asset purchased through periodic investments. For instance, if an investor commits $100 monthly to purchase a particular stock, the tool computes the average share price over the investment period, considering market fluctuations. This aids in understanding the overall investment performance and the effective purchase price, even amidst market volatility.

This automated approach offers significant advantages for managing investment risk. By spreading investments over time, it mitigates the potential impact of market highs and lows, potentially reducing the average cost per share compared to lump-sum investing. This strategy has a long history and remains a popular choice among investors seeking a disciplined and potentially less risky approach to long-term wealth accumulation, especially in volatile markets. It encourages consistent investing habits and can help avoid emotional decision-making driven by short-term market fluctuations.
